Output 58248cc2e5c80097c013d9e558596d493016a263a9d26e0ad2521b37abbea8d1:0

value
3184363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 848e5b75cf3eecb41822a992432328d6c5d9ea4d OP_EQUAL
address
3Dmuf2D45A774Cb5zxGT3zMiAJi2stpLz4
transaction
58248cc2e5c80097c013d9e558596d493016a263a9d26e0ad2521b37abbea8d1
confirmations
472608
spent
true